Output 621cf7f3e81919d747f31320aecc2bdb10272954f01dfcb2b4b6af95f49f6c6d: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5bcd7ce17da470d00ee787eff98744006caa87a OP_EQUAL
address
3KiZGNiUKSYX8712qyppTGjtbPgDACT3fa
transaction
621cf7f3e81919d747f31320aecc2bdb10272954f01dfcb2b4b6af95f49f6c6d
confirmations
187270
spent
true